States' approval of Internet gambling predicted
23.05.12
The U.S. Congress is too badly divided to act on Internet gambling, so individual states will start approving it on their own within the next two years, panelists at a major casino conference predicted Thursday.
Speaking at the East Coast Gaming Congress, casino and political leaders predicted online gambling will become a reality on a state-by-state basis. New Jersey hopes to become the “Silicon Valley of Internet gambling,’’ and its legislature is working on a bill to legalize it.

Two Online Gambling Companies Allowed to Use Domain Name
Wall Street Journal - Apr 20, 2011
Federal prosecutors have agreed to let PokerStars and Full Tilt Poker, two of the three online gambling companies targeted in a federal crackdown, to use their domain names to facilitate US players' withdrawal of funds in accounts.

Online casinos eliminated in Stavropol
vestnik kavkaza - Apr 25, 2011
Police officers of the Stavropol region have recently eliminated five online casinos in the city of Stavropol and the area of Kavkaskie Mineralnye Vody, RIA Novosti reports referring to the police department of the region.
